Signature Sauces and Sides

Accompanying every main dish, the signature sauces and sides at El Tio Menu enhance the flavor profile and provide balance to the meal. These accompaniments are made in-house using traditional recipes and fresh ingredients, ensuring each bite is perfectly complemented.

Popular sauces like chimichurri and aji verde offer bursts of herbaceous and spicy notes, ideal for grilled meats and vegetables. Sides range from classic staples such as rice and beans to more inventive offerings like fried plantains and roasted root vegetables.

The care taken in crafting these sauces and sides reflects the menu’s dedication to detail and authenticity. They are not mere afterthoughts but integral components that elevate the dining experience.

Popular Sauces and Sides

Sauce/Side Flavor Profile Best Paired With
Chimichurri Herbaceous, garlicky, slightly tangy Grilled beef, chicken
Aji Verde Spicy, creamy, bright Seafood, roasted vegetables
Fried Plantains Sweet and crispy All main dishes
Black Beans and Rice Earthy, hearty Vegetarian dishes, grilled meats

Beverage Selection: Complementing the Flavors

El Tio’s carefully curated beverage menu is designed to complement the robust flavors of the food. Offering a range of traditional South American drinks alongside international favorites, the selection enhances the overall dining experience.

Highlights include craft cocktails inspired by regional ingredients, such as pisco sours and caipirinhas. Non-alcoholic options feature fresh juices, herbal teas, and specialty sodas that refresh and cleanse the palate.

The wine list includes carefully chosen bottles from South American vineyards, emphasizing varietals that pair beautifully with grilled meats and seafood. Staff are knowledgeable and eager to assist with pairing recommendations, ensuring guests find the perfect match for their meal.

Beverage Offerings

Beverage Description Best Paired With
Pisco Sour Citrus-forward cocktail with pisco, lime, and egg white Seafood, appetizers
Caipirinha Brazilian cocktail with cachaça, lime, and sugar Grilled meats, spicy dishes
Malbec Wine Rich red wine with dark fruit flavors and smooth tannins Beef dishes, roasted vegetables
Hibiscus Iced Tea Refreshing floral tea served chilled Light meals, desserts
